条件运算符( ? : )也称为 “三元运算符”。 语法形式:布尔表达式 ? 表达式1 :表达式2 运算过程:如果布尔表达式的值为 true ,则返回 表达式1 的值,否则返回 表达式2 的值。 ...
一 概述 在 C Java 等语言中,有一种常见的条件运算符,又叫 三目运算符 。 详情参见 条件运算符 wikipedia https: zh.wikipedia.org wiki 条件运算符 : 的一般形式为 lt 表达式 gt lt 表达式 gt : lt 表达式 gt 二 Python 中的实现 Python 程序设计语言使用一种不同的语法处理条件表达式: value when true ...
2017-05-09 14:54 0 3256 推荐指数:
条件运算符( ? : )也称为 “三元运算符”。 语法形式:布尔表达式 ? 表达式1 :表达式2 运算过程:如果布尔表达式的值为 true ,则返回 表达式1 的值,否则返回 表达式2 的值。 ...
https://java-er.com/blog/java-condition-operation/ Java 提供了一个特别的三元运算符(也叫三目运算符)经常用于取代某个类型的 if-then-else 语句 例子 解释 ...
题目:利用条件运算符的嵌套来完成此题:学习成绩> =90分的同学用A表示,60-89分之间的用B表示,60分以下的用C表示。 ...
/* * 条件运算符也叫三元运算符 * 语法: * 条件表达式?语句1:语句2; * - 执行的流程: * 条件运算符在执行时,首先对条件表达式进行求值, * 如果该值为true,则执行语句1,并返回 ...
如果希望获得两个数中最大的一个,可以使用 if 语句,例如: if(a>b){ max = a; }else{ max = b; } 不过,C语言提供了一种更加简单的方法,叫做条件运算符,语法格式为: 表达式 ...
一、算术运算符 算术运算符主要用于进行基本的算术运算,如加法、减法、乘法、除法等。 Java 中常用的算术运算符: 其中,++ 和 -- 既可以出现在操作数的左边,也可以出现在右边,但结果是不同滴 例1: 运行结果: 例2: 运行 ...
条件运算符与条件表达式 l 一般形式 n 表达式1?表达式2:表达式3 表达式1 必须是bool 类型 l 执行顺序 n 先求解表达式1, n 若表达式1的值为true,则求解表达式2,表达式2的值为最终结果 若表达式1的值为false,则求解表达式3,表达式3的值为最终 ...
int i = 10; int j = i == 10 ? 1 : 2; //转换成if选择结果如下 ...